Where is Bovingdon Market?

The market contains over 650 stalls and is open to the public every Saturday. Additionally, the market remains open on bank holidays during the summer. Bovingdon Market is close to the M1, M25 and M40. Customers can find everything from fresh food and produce to fashion, rugs, toiletries, accessories, fabrics and an array of tools. Parking for the market is on the airfield's North East/South West runway, which is one of the remaining original runways.

How do you get information on river levels during a flood?

The U.S. National Weather Service delivers online updates regarding river floods on its website. NWS flood forecasts include instructions on what to do during a flood emergency. Information in NWS forecasts also includes the location of a flood warning, the warning's duration, details about the flood stages of particular rivers, and the flood impact area.\nThe U.S. Geological Survey website provides a link to the NWS flood map. Why is the Midwest called "America's Heartland"?

The nickname "America's Heartland" wasn't associated strongly with America's Midwest until the late 20th century, specifically after the 1980s. Writers often used the term to denote a region with more traditional people who were more stable and cautious than people living in other regions. Conservative politicians felt that "America's Heartland" captured the political and moral high ground in their efforts to fight liberalism.

How did Saddam Hussein rise to power?

Saddam Hussein was involved with a plot to assassinate then-Prime Minister Abdul Karim Kassem in 1959 and had to flee to Egypt. A succession of coups and political upheaval finally put the Ba'ath Party in power in 1963. There was a counter-coup and Hussein was imprisoned until 1966, when the party came back to power under Hassan Al-Bakr, who was a relative of Hussein.Saddam Hussein occupied several posts in the government that helped to consolidate his power base. Why do we study geography?

Geography teaches the processes of physical and human systems and shows how they have changed the surface of the Earth in the past and present. Learning about geography also helps students learn how to make decisions that affect the environment, the surface of the Earth, and the need for global interdependence among countries throughout the world.\nThe study of general geography aids students in understanding global warming and climate problems, water resource issues, and political policies and decisions that affect the planet.
